The M1 Garand, a semi-automatic rifle, revolutionized American infantry firepower during World War II. Its innovative design, coupled with the potent .30-06 Springfield cartridge, gave US troops a significant advantage on the battlefield. This rifle and its cartridge, though largely replaced by newer weapons, remain iconic symbols of American military history and continue to be prized by collectors and enthusiasts.The .30-06 Springfield and its successor, the .308 Winchester, are both powerful cartridges designed for military and civilian use.
The .30-06, born from the demands of early 20th-century warfare, established itself as a formidable round, while the .308, developed later, aimed for a balance of performance and versatility. Their differences lie in their ballistics, design characteristics, and practical applications.

Historical Overview of the M1 Garand
The M1 Garand, a revolutionary semi-automatic rifle, introduced a significant advancement in military firearms. Its design, using a gas-operated system, allowed for rapid firing and reduced the need for frequent reloading. This characteristic was a substantial improvement over the bolt-action rifles that preceded it. The rifle’s robust construction and high-capacity magazine made it an essential component of the US Army arsenal during WWII and beyond.
It proved its worth in numerous battles, providing a significant advantage over the weapons used by enemy forces.

Bullet Weight and Velocity
Bullet weight and velocity are foundational to a cartridge’s performance. Heavier bullets typically offer greater stopping power at shorter ranges but can sacrifice velocity at longer ranges. Conversely, lighter bullets can achieve higher velocities, extending range but potentially reducing stopping power. The .30-06, with its heavier bullet options, often demonstrates greater terminal effectiveness at close-to-medium ranges, while the .308, with its higher velocity potential, excels at longer ranges.
Bullet Design and Construction
The specific design and construction of the bullet significantly impact its trajectory and flight characteristics. A bullet’s shape, material composition, and even its aerodynamic properties play a role in how it interacts with the air. For instance, a bullet with a boat-tail design will often experience less drag than a blunt-nosed bullet, extending its range.

Ammunition Availability and Cost
The world of firearms, especially those designed for serious shooting, is deeply intertwined with the availability and cost of ammunition. Choosing between different cartridges, like the .30-06 and .308, often boils down to practical considerations beyond just ballistic performance. This section dives into the realities of finding and affording these vital components.
Availability of .30-06 and .308 Ammunition
Finding .30-06 and .308 ammunition can vary significantly depending on location and current market conditions. While both cartridges have a history of robust production, fluctuating demand and supply chain issues can impact availability. Some retailers may experience periods of limited stock for either cartridge, while others might consistently have a broader selection. It’s wise to check multiple sources, both online and in local shops, to gauge current availability.
Current Market Prices for .30-06 and .308 Ammunition
Pricing for ammunition fluctuates based on numerous factors. Manufacturing costs, demand, and even geopolitical events can influence prices. The current market prices for .30-06 and .308 ammunition are subject to change, and consumers should always check current listings. A good approach is to regularly monitor online retailers and local gun shops for the most up-to-date pricing.
